Job Summary
Provides guidance and assistance in areas of employment, faculty recruiting, and facilitation of other changes in status for non-tenure track and tenure-track/tenured faculty positions. This position acts as a liaison with the Provost Office and represents Human Resources amongst the faculty population at Illinois State.
Coaches and counsels supervisors and administrators regarding policies and procedures related to recruitment and selection, University policy, specific processes related to the Appointment, Salary, Promotion and Tenure (ASPT) policies and other personnel actions.
Assesses the needs of and provides specialized counseling for departments hiring individuals requiring U.S. visas and new and continuing international employees on all immigration matters.
